English: Australian soldiers, deployed in support of Combined Joint Task Force – Operation Inherent Resolve, attend a medals parade at Camp Taji, Iraq, Nov. 15, 2017. Camp Taji is one of four CJTF-OIR building partner capacity locations dedicated to training partner forces and enhancing their effectiveness on the battlefield. CJTF-OIR is the global Coalition to defeat ISIS in Iraq and Syria. (U.S. Army photo by Cpl. Rachel Diehm)
